Output 9307a128fa6995f28388205d9be649165606324493009ba757d352c157ed515c:0

value
1337741740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86ee7401c8beb14cf2f364d2876dc7f3f2eadc0c OP_EQUAL
address
MLCcS9i1PpSh7wC4gUydPhjsZSu3eYwag1
transaction
9307a128fa6995f28388205d9be649165606324493009ba757d352c157ed515c
spent
true